Yasuhisa Miyamoto is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Immunology and Biochem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Yasuhisa Miyamoto has authored 42 papers receiving a total of 1.7k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 19 papers in Molecular Biology, 8 papers in Immunology and 6 papers in Biochemistry. Recurrent topics in Yasuhisa Miyamoto’s work include Mast cells and histamine (8 papers), Glycosylation and Glycoproteins Research (6 papers) and Carbohydrate Chemistry and Synthesis (4 papers). Yasuhisa Miyamoto is often cited by papers focused on Mast cells and histamine (8 papers), Glycosylation and Glycoproteins Research (6 papers) and Carbohydrate Chemistry and Synthesis (4 papers). Yasuhisa Miyamoto collaborates with scholars based in Japan, United States and Germany. Yasuhisa Miyamoto's co-authors include Takao Nakamura, Yoshitaka Tamai, Takaharu Maruyama, Kenichi Tanaka, Hiromasa Okada, Eiji Sugiyama, Hiraku Itadani, Tatsuji Nakamura, Shigeru Tokita and M. Koizumi and has published in prestigious journ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, Analytical Biochemistry and Journal of Agricultural and Food Chemistry.
